> > > > Hi Folks,
> > > >
> > > > I really love konqui, but now the time has come to request a feature
> > > >
> > > > I've very much bookmarks. They're all very good sorted and named by
> > > > hand. The problem is that since Konqui's got this Favicon
> > > > functuonality many open source sites provide icons. But Konqui does
> > > > not apply this to my bookmarks. Would you please either while loading
> > > > a bookmark check weather a icon has become available or add to
> > > > KBookmarkEdit a button "Reload Icons"
> > >
> > > At least automatic checking is a no no. It's a potential privacy risk.
> > > Until yesterday there was something regarding this on www.favicons.com.
> > > No idea where it's gone now.
> > >
> > > Harri.
> >
> > Im not sure if I understand this right. A automatic checking would mean a
> > looking into the bookmarks.xml file - which is privat - and a http get on
> > domain/favicon.ico. Where's the privacy risk? If this is one than any
> > http get on everything - i.e. images, htmlfiles, downloads - would be a
> > privacy risk, too.
>
> The fact that the webmaster could deduce that you have bookmarked his site,
> by the fact that he gets a regular HTTP GET on the favicon from you.
>
> But since konqueror re-queries the favicons regularly anyway, when
> simply browsing, this wouldn't mean much.
>
> Anyway, I'm in favor of a "Reload icons" item, to avoid overwriting icons
> that the user could have set manually (not everything has to be a
> favicon!).
>
> The problem is that although I wrote keditbookmarks I have no clue
> about the favicon stuff so I need some input/code from Malte/Carsten :)
The favicons are rechecked when you visit a page and the local copy is older 
than a week now. IMHO that's enough, but of course I'm open to other 
suggestions.
